    Hello,
    I was wondering if anyone had any tips for pullups, because I'm struggling with them the most, and I know they are your "money makers" at Boot Camp. At my last Poolee Function I did 8 pullups, 80 crunches and ran an 11:25 1.5 mile run(which I had improved by 20 seconds from the last IST we did.) If anyone has any tips on how to improve in ANY of the these areas that would be greatly appreciated. Thank you.

    I always worried about pull-ups too as a poolee. The best thing I can tell you on how to improve them is to just do them more and more everyday. I have heard of people putting a pull-up bar in a doorway and doing a few every time they pass through. Whatever it takes to help your strength, do it. For me, it was changing my grip up to palms-out and continuously doing them everyday until I shipped.

    As for them being a "money maker" at boot camp, during PT's you do them a good amount, but not as often as you think. You'll definitely want to do as much as you can while you're home because after first phase in boot camp you really don't PT very often, and that's when you'll have to worry about your PFT (eventually).

    What helped me the most was building my own pull up bar. I'm at 20 pullups now because I would do 3 max sets almost everyday. Also dips help.

    I live in a one bedroom apartment, and the doorway that I have available was unsuitable.

    So I bought a pullup tower. My rule.. anytime I pass it, see it, and happen to be in the room with it (it's in the living room) I have to do 5 pullups/5 chinups. That includes coming home, leaving home, food, restroom, taking out the garbage, cleaning, and even answering the door.

    I have noticed increased size in my lats and traps. I'm able to do 5 pulllups and 11 chinups now. I wasn't able to do one pullup. From time to time I go out to max on my chinups, since that's the grip I'll be using for my monthly IST.
